Women Down Maroons
SALEM, Va. - The Shenandoah University women's soccer team combined a strong defensive effort along with a timely penalty kick to defeat Roanoke College 1-0 in non-league women's soccer action Sunday afternoon.
Sophomore Kat Terza made 11 saves and freshman Amber Womack converted the PK in the 86th minute to push the Hornets (2-4-1) past host RC (5-2).
Womack wasted little time in ripping her shot past backup Maroons keeper Kelli Markham; the shot went to Markham's right and just under the crossbar.
Even though Roanoke outshot SU 21-6 (11-2 on goal), Shenandoah had one strong chance in each half. After having a breakaway thwarted in the first, sophomore Jessi Dennis hit the crossbar 15 minutes before Womack was awarded the penalty.
The Maroons also took all 13 of the game's corners.
The Hornets travel to Randolph-Macon for a Wednesday contest.
